本書是普通高等教育“十一五”規(guī)劃教材。全書共分12章,第1章介紹PLC的硬軟件組成及基本工作原理;第2章至第9章以西門子公司生產(chǎn)的S7-200系列PLC為樣機,介紹PLC的內(nèi)外部結(jié)構(gòu)、指令類型及其尋址方式,PLC的基本控制功能、數(shù)據(jù)處理功能、中斷處理功能、順序控制功能、過程控制功能、運動控制功能、通信功能等知識及應用;第10章介紹PLC控制系統(tǒng)硬件電路的設(shè)計及軟件程序的編程要點;第11章介紹PLC控制系統(tǒng)故障診斷與維護知識;第12章介紹S7-200SMART系列PLC的有關(guān)知識及應用。本書可作為高等職業(yè)院校及高等?茖W校機電類專業(yè)教材,也可作為成人教育有關(guān)專業(yè)的教材,還可作為擬從事PLC技術(shù)工作的工程技術(shù)人員自學用書。
可編程序控制器(PLC) 作為現(xiàn)代化的自動控制裝置已普遍應用于工業(yè)企業(yè)的各個領(lǐng)域, 是實現(xiàn)中國制造2025 戰(zhàn)略規(guī)劃不可或缺的生產(chǎn)過程自動化控制設(shè)備。掌握PLC 的組成原理及編程方法, 熟悉PLC 的應用技巧, 是每一位機電類專業(yè)技術(shù)人員必須具備的基本能力之一。
本書以能力培養(yǎng)為目標, 力求突出PLC 技術(shù)的實用性。在編寫過程中吸取大量已版PLC 技術(shù)教科書的優(yōu)點, 從實際應用角度出發(fā)組織教材內(nèi)容, 形成了獨特的內(nèi)容體系, 現(xiàn)分述如下:
第1 章首先向讀者介紹PLC 的硬軟件組成及基本工作原理, 為讀者了解PLC、進一步學習PLC 進行必要的準備。
第2 章以西門子公司生產(chǎn)的S7.200 系列PLC 為樣機, 介紹PLC 輸入輸出接線、內(nèi)部存儲器(軟元件) 分配、指令類型及其尋址方式等知識, 為進一步深入學習第3~10 章提供基礎(chǔ)。
第3 章在了解PLC 內(nèi)外部結(jié)構(gòu)的基礎(chǔ)上, 特別是在掌握存儲器尋址方式的基礎(chǔ)上介紹PLC 的基本控制功能, 并通過大量的舉例及上機實踐, 使讀者對PLC 在邏輯控制方面的應用有所認識和理解, 并能夠初步使用PLC 解決實際問題。
第4 章介紹了PLC 的數(shù)據(jù)處理功能, 包括各種數(shù)據(jù)處理指令及其應用舉例和上機實踐。
通過對這一章的學習, 讀者可提高使用PLC 進行數(shù)據(jù)傳送、比較、運算及存儲的能力。
第5 章介紹了PLC 的中斷控制功能, 包括中斷的概念及實現(xiàn)的方法。通過本章的學習,讀者可利用PLC 的中斷功能解決一些實時控制問題。
第6 章介紹了PLC 的順序控制功能, 包括順序功能圖的繪制、程序?qū)崿F(xiàn)方法及順序繼電器指令的格式及應用。通過本章的學習, 讀者可輕松地編制出具有一定復雜程度的順序控制應用程序。
第7 章介紹了PLC 的過程控制功能, 包括模擬量模塊的使用及PID 指令的應用知識。
通過本章的學習, 讀者可利用PLC 實現(xiàn)對溫度、流量、壓力、液位等過程變量的信號處理、整定以及對過程變量的PID 控制。
第8 章介紹了PLC 的運動控制功能, 包括用于檢測的高速計數(shù)器指令和用于運動控制驅(qū)動的高速脈沖輸出指令PLS、MAP 庫指令及其應用。通過本章的學習, 讀者可在運動控制領(lǐng)域得心應手地處理步進電動機、伺服電動機的控制問題。
第9 章介紹了PLC 的通信功能, 包括PLC 的各種通信協(xié)議以及變頻器、人機界面、文本顯示器等智能設(shè)備在PLC 系統(tǒng)中的應用。通過本章的學習, 讀者可以根據(jù)生產(chǎn)需要選擇合適的通信協(xié)議, 實現(xiàn)網(wǎng)絡控制的要求。同時還能通過OPC 設(shè)備, 實現(xiàn)對PLC 系統(tǒng)的監(jiān)控。
第10 章介紹了PLC 控制系統(tǒng)硬件電路的設(shè)計及軟件程序的編程要點。為讀者提供了PLC 控制系統(tǒng)的整體解決方案。
第11 章介紹了PLC 控制系統(tǒng)故障診斷與維護知識, 為提高PLC 控制系統(tǒng)的可靠性及使用壽命, 為讀者了解故障發(fā)生的根源, 有目的的診斷排除故障提供技術(shù)指導。
第12 章介紹了SIMATIC S7.200 SMART 系列PLC 的基本結(jié)構(gòu)與特性, 通過與S7.200 系Ⅳ 列PLC 比較以及具體實例, 使讀者能盡快獲得應用S7.200 SMART 的能力。
本教材知識結(jié)構(gòu)清晰, 各章(模塊) 相對獨立, 舉例充分, 并配有上機實踐課題及項目訓練內(nèi)容, 在理論與實踐的結(jié)合上進行了有效探索。力求為初學PLC 的讀者提供一本有價值的學習資料, 同時也為廣大同仁提供一本與生產(chǎn)實踐緊密結(jié)合的又便于實際操作的實用教材。
對有一定電氣控制基礎(chǔ)的讀者, 可直接從第3 章入手學習, 但需要結(jié)合1、2 章的內(nèi)容,深入理解PLC 的內(nèi)外部結(jié)構(gòu)及工作原理。學習中如能對本書的舉例及上機實踐進行一一的上機調(diào)試練習, 那將會使讀者在理解指令功能及應用方面事半功倍。采用項目教學的師生使用本教材時, 可根據(jù)項目教學內(nèi)容的需要, 直接選用相應的PLC 功能進行學習, 在學習過程中需要結(jié)合PLC 內(nèi)外部結(jié)構(gòu)及工作原理, 不斷深化對PLC 各種控制功能的理解, 同時提高其應用能力。
本書中的訓練項目, 為讀者提供了一系列的PLC 綜合應用課題, 可在學習各章的基礎(chǔ)上, 作為綜合訓練題目使用。
本書由徐國林、劉曉磊任主編, 孫麗君、李江任副主編, 鐘蘇麗、王瑩、白靜參編。其中第1、3、10 章由徐國林編寫, 第8、9 章由劉曉磊編寫, 第5、6 章由孫麗君編寫, 第7、11 章由李江編寫, 第12 章由鐘蘇麗編寫, 第2 章由王瑩編寫, 第4 章由白靜編寫, 全書由徐國林、劉曉磊統(tǒng)稿, 由山東省首席技師張寧生高工審稿。
本書編寫過程中得到了煙臺職業(yè)學院電氣工程系、威海職業(yè)學院機電工程系、煙臺工程職業(yè)技術(shù)學院電氣與新能源工程系領(lǐng)導和老師的大力支持和幫助, 還得到了西門子公司區(qū)域經(jīng)理劉磊和北京昆侖通態(tài)自動化軟件科技有限公司區(qū)域經(jīng)理許笑恒的熱心指導, 在此一并表示感謝。
由于編者水平有限, 書中難免有錯漏之處, 懇請讀者批評指正。作者電子郵箱: xgl04@ 163.com。
編 者
前言
第1 章。校蹋 基本工作原理 1
。 1。校蹋 的產(chǎn)生和發(fā)展 1
。. 1. 1。校蹋 的產(chǎn)生 1
。. 1. 2 PLC 的發(fā)展 2
。. 2。校蹋 的組成和基本工作原理 2
1. 2. 1。校蹋 的組成 2
。. 2. 2 PLC 的基本工作原理 6
。. 3。校蹋 的性能、特點及分類 7
1. 3. 1。校蹋 的性能指標 7
。. 3. 2。校蹋 的特點 8
。. 3. 3。校蹋 的分類 8
。. 4。校蹋 的應用領(lǐng)域 10
本章小結(jié) 10
思考與練習題 11
第2 章 PLC 內(nèi)外部結(jié)構(gòu)及編程軟件的
使用 12
。. 1。樱.200 系列PLC 的外部結(jié)構(gòu) 12
。. 1. 1 各部件的作用 12
。. 1. 2 輸入輸出接線 13
。. 2。樱.200 系列PLC 的性能 15
2. 2. 1。茫校 性能 15
。. 2. 2。 / O 性能 15
2. 3。樱.200 系列PLC 的內(nèi)存結(jié)構(gòu)及尋址
方式 16
2. 3. 1 內(nèi)存結(jié)構(gòu) 16
。. 3. 2 指令尋址方式 18
2. 4。樱.200 系列PLC 指令系統(tǒng)的類型 21
。. 5。樱裕牛 7.Micro/WIN 編程軟件介紹 21
2. 5. 1。樱裕牛 7.Micro/WIN 窗口組件 21
。. 5. 2。樱裕牛 7.Micro/ WIN 主要編程
功能 25
。. 5. 3 編程軟件使用上機實踐 27
本章小結(jié) 28
思考與練習題 28
第3 章。校蹋 的基本控制功能及應用 29
3. 1 布爾指令及應用 29
。. 1. 1 觸點線圈指令 29
3. 1. 2 置位復位指令與觸發(fā)器指令 33
。. 1. 3 正負躍變指令 35
。. 1. 4 布爾指令上機實踐 36
3. 2 定時器/計數(shù)器指令及應用 38
3. 2. 1 定時器指令 38
。. 2. 2 計數(shù)器指令 40
。. 2. 3 定時器/計數(shù)器指令上機實踐 44
。. 3 位移位寄存器指令及應用 47
。. 3. 1 位移位寄存器指令 47
3. 3. 2 位移位寄存器指令上機實踐 48
。. 4 程序控制指令及應用 49
。. 4. 1 跳轉(zhuǎn)與跳轉(zhuǎn)標號指令 49
3. 4. 2 子程序調(diào)用與子程序標號、
子程序返回指令 50
3. 4. 3 程序控制指令上機實踐 51
。. 5 項目訓練 53
本章小結(jié) 55
思考與練習題 55
第4 章。校蹋 的數(shù)據(jù)處理功能及應用 58
。. 1 數(shù)據(jù)傳送指令及應用 58
。. 1. 1 傳送指令 58
。. 1. 2 塊傳送指令 59
。. 1. 3 字節(jié)交換指令 59
4. 1. 4 數(shù)據(jù)傳送指令上機實踐 60
4. 2 數(shù)據(jù)比較指令及應用 62
。. 2. 1 數(shù)據(jù)比較指令 62
。. 2. 2 數(shù)據(jù)比較指令上機實踐 63
。. 3 數(shù)據(jù)移位指令及應用 67
。. 3. 1 數(shù)據(jù)左右移位指令 67
。. 3. 2 數(shù)據(jù)循環(huán)左右移位指令 68
。. 3. 3 數(shù)據(jù)移位指令上機實踐 68
4. 4 數(shù)據(jù)運算指令及應用 70
。. 4. 1 整數(shù)運算指令 70
4. 4. 2 實數(shù)運算指令 73
。. 4. 3 邏輯運算指令 76
。. 4. 4 數(shù)據(jù)運算指令上機實踐 79
。. 5 數(shù)據(jù)轉(zhuǎn)換指令及應用 82
。. 5. 1 整數(shù)與雙字整數(shù)、雙字整數(shù)與
實數(shù)互換指令 82
。. 5. 2。拢茫 碼與整數(shù)互換指令 83
。. 5. 3。粒樱茫桑 碼與十六進制數(shù)互換指令 84
。. 5. 4 譯碼、編碼、段碼指令 85
4. 5. 5 數(shù)據(jù)轉(zhuǎn)換指令上機實踐 87
第5 章。校蹋 的中斷處理功能及應用 96
第6 章 PLC 的順序控制功能及應用 104
第7 章。校蹋 的過程控制功能及應用 129
第8 章。校蹋 的運動控制功能及應用 157
第9 章 PLC 的通信功能及應用 195
第10 章。校蹋 控制系統(tǒng)設(shè)計 250
第11 章。校蹋 控制系統(tǒng)故障診斷與
維護 277
第12 章 S7? 200 SMART PLC
簡介 284
參考文獻 304